Explaining supply management and why Trump is holding it against us

It sounds duller than watching paint dry, but an issue called "supply management" is one of the key factors in Donald Trump's tariff decision. Trump has criticized Canada’s protected agriculture industries for years, and now he’s been pointing to "supply management" in the dairy sector as one of the reasons for his tariff threats. What is the decades-old policy that manages how much dairy product is produced in Canada? And why does Trump care about it? Host David Smith gets a lesson in agriculture production and trade policy from The Food Professor, Sylvain Charlebois, Director of the Agrifood Analytics Lab at Dalhousie University.
